Self-Perceived Hoarseness and Voice Disorders in E-cigarette and Conventional Cigarette Users
Abdul-Latif Hamdan1, Elie Alam1, Marc Mourad1
1Department of Otolaryngology-Head and Neck Surgery, American University of Beirut Medical Center, Beirut, Lebanon.
E-cigarette users with hoarseness reported less voice handicap than traditional smokers, but more than non-smokers. E-cigarettes impact voice quality and vocal folds, affecting quality of life.

Background:
- E-cigarettes (vaping) are increasingly popular across all age groups, especially adolescents and young adults.
- Research suggests vaping negatively impacts the phonatory system, leading to voice disorders.
- Hoarseness is a common symptom linked to smoking, including e-cigarette use.
Purpose of the Study:
- To assess self-perceived voice handicap in e-cigarette users with hoarseness.
- To identify voice disorders in e-cigarette users.
- To compare these outcomes with traditional cigarette smokers.
Main Methods:
- A comparative study included e-cigarette smokers, traditional cigarette smokers, and non-smokers presenting with hoarseness.
- Participants were matched for age and gender.
- Data collected: smoking type, allergies, reflux, Voice Handicap Index-10 (VHI-10), and voice disorder types.
Main Results:
- E-cigarette smokers had a higher mean VHI-10 score (7.04) than non-smokers (3.92) but lower than traditional smokers (12.68).
- 28% of e-cigarette smokers reported VHI-10 scores ≥11, versus 60% of traditional smokers and 16% of non-smokers.
- No significant difference in voice disorder types or vocal fold pathology was found between e-cigarette and traditional smokers.
Conclusions:
- E-cigarette users with hoarseness experience less voice handicap impacting quality of life than traditional smokers.
- However, e-cigarette use is associated with more severe voice handicap and vocal fold pathology compared to non-smokers.
- Vaping poses risks to voice quality and vocal fold health, affecting users' quality of life.
